1. The Birth of a Legend: How Nike Got Its Swoosh
The story of Nike begins in 1964 when Bill Bowerman and Phil Knight founded Blue Ribbon Sports, which would later become Nike. The brand’s famous swoosh logo was designed by Carolyn Davidson in 1971, and it was chosen for its simplicity and versatility. The swoosh symbolizes motion, speed, and strength – all qualities that athletes strive for. Since then, it has become one of the most recognizable logos in the world, synonymous with excellence in sports.
2. Innovating for the Win: Nike’s Technological Advancements
Nike isn’t just about the swoosh; it’s also about pushing the boundaries of technology and design. From the introduction of the Air Max cushioning system in 1987 to the recent innovations like Flyknit and Vaporfly, Nike has consistently set new standards in athletic footwear. These advancements aren’t just about comfort; they’re about helping athletes perform at their peak, whether they’re running a marathon or playing a high-stakes game.
3. More Than Just Shoes: Nike’s Expanding Empire
While Nike started as a footwear company, it has since expanded into a full-fledged lifestyle brand. Today, Nike offers everything from running gear to workout clothes, and even tech accessories like fitness trackers. The brand’s reach extends beyond sports, too, with collaborations that range from high fashion to video games. This diversification not only keeps Nike relevant but also cements its status as a cultural icon.
4. The Future of Nike: Sustainability and Beyond
As the world becomes more conscious of environmental issues, Nike has stepped up its game in sustainability. Initiatives like the Space Hippie collection, which uses recycled materials, show that Nike is committed to reducing its environmental footprint. In addition to eco-friendly efforts, Nike continues to innovate with new technologies and designs, ensuring that it remains at the forefront of the industry.
